Defrosting frozen foods is an essential culinary skill, and Bosch ovens offer a convenient and efficient solution. Whether you’re thawing meats, vegetables, or baked goods, this comprehensive guide will provide you with step-by-step instructions on how to defrost in a Bosch oven.

Understanding Defrosting Modes

Bosch ovens typically offer two defrosting modes:

  • Auto Defrost: This mode automatically calculates the defrosting time and temperature based on the weight and type of food.
  • Manual Defrost: This mode allows you to manually set the defrosting time and temperature.

Choosing the Right Defrosting Mode

For most foods, Auto Defrost is the recommended mode as it ensures optimal defrosting results. However, for delicate foods such as fish or berries, Manual Defrost may be preferred to prevent over-defrosting.

Tips for Optimal Defrosting

  • Remove excess packaging: Remove any unnecessary packaging, such as plastic wrap or cardboard, to allow for better air circulation.
  • Place food on a wire rack: This will elevate the food and promote even defrosting.
  • Rotate the food: Rotate the food halfway through the defrosting process to ensure uniform defrosting.
  • Avoid over-defrosting: Over-defrosting can compromise the texture and flavor of the food. Monitor the progress and stop the defrosting process when the food is just thawed.

Safety Precautions for Defrosting

  • Use clean utensils: Always use clean utensils to handle defrosted food to prevent cross-contamination.
  • Cook defrosted food promptly: Defrosted food should be cooked or consumed within a few hours to prevent spoilage.
  • Do not refreeze defrosted food: Refreezing defrosted food can compromise its safety and quality.
